More playability wishes....

It would be truly awesome to be able to tag hexes with reminders or to-do list items. It might work something like right-click: note. You'd select a hex, select 'note' and add text to a list of strings. When you look at the list of reminders, a blue hex-select circle would highlight the hex [as it does when you are looking through a facilities list].

If I needed to enumerate reasons - here's the main thing. Frequently you notice things that need to be remembered, or actions that need to be taken, but for various reasons they need to be deferred. Then, three days later [real-time] you vaguely remember, "hey, there was that bridge I needed to build, or a unit that I wanted to relocate, or what was it, and where was it?" The tag of course need not have any relationship to the hex per se - you could just use it as a general to-do list. This would certainly cut down on my post-it budget.
